Garam Masala

warming spices or hot spice mixture

Homemade garam masala is a fragrant and flavorful spice blend commonly used in Indian cuisine. Made by roasting / toasting and grinding / blending a variety of spices such as bay leaves, cumin, coriander, cardamom, cinnamon, and cloves, it adds warmth, depth, and complexity to dishes like curries and stews.

METHOD

1. Place whole spices into a heavy based pot, placing the bay leaves on the bottom and splitting the cinnamon quill to maximise surface area. Roast / toast for 10 minutes on high stirring to ensure the spices don’t burn.

 

2. Let the spices cool for a few minutes before transferring into a processor or blender and blitz until a rough powder ensuring all ingredients are blended together.

 

Store in an airtight container for up to 4 months.
